‘Pakistan is a Natural Geopolitical State’ – Owais Ahmed Ghani’s Lecture Series

Owais Ahmed Ghani, former governor of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a and Balochistan, and member of the IPS’ National Advisory Council (NAC), delivered lectures on ‘Pakistan: A Natural Geopolitical State’, held at the National Institute of Pakistan Studies, Quaid-i-Azam University (NIPS-QAU), Islamabad, and the School of Social Sciences and Humanities, Bahria University, Islamabad Campus (BUIC), in collaboration with IPS, on October 17 and 30, 2024 respectively.
